VIDEO TRANSCRIPTION: Hi, I'm Brian Teacher welcome to Full Court Tennis and today on the fifth step of the forehand volley challenge, I'm going to show you how to get your shoulder through the hit for more power. As you get your legs and torso to uncoil the shoulder stretchs and extends through the hit with the wrist laid back through contact and beyond. You really get a very dynamic volley with not only more power and penetration but you can add additional control by pressing and extending through the hit the whole way. You see the shoulder through the contact point right there. And look at those legs really stretched out. So when you want maximum power and control, you're using your legs, your torso right there. And then you're stretching that shoulder through the hip to press through the shot right there, pressing through. Look at that extension on the shoulder and the legs. And the torso, obviously, is coming through.He's loading the torso, stepping out on the right foot right there and then pressing and launching through right there with all his energy pressing through the shot. And just keep working on this wrist laid back, move your feet, rotate and then press through. Straighten or uncoil the forearm the wrist is laid back right there and you press through the hit and then you can release slightly at the end. Here we go, right through the ball. Just keep working on that light on your feet and keep going. Try practicing at least 15 minutes a day until you master each step.
